The Montenegrin electricity transmission system donated to the Public Institution General Hospital 'Pljevlja'. Electric motor system for orthopaedics in value of 20 thousand eurosThanks to this donation, the Pljevlja General Hospital will improve its orthopaedic surgical programme by implementing the latest technological advancements in the treatment of traumatic and other musculoskeletal pathologies.
